Title :
Multi-band Bark scale spectral over-subtraction for colored noise reduction

Abstract :
We propose an improved spectral subtraction method for reducing acoustic noise added to speech in colored noise environments like helicopter cockpit or car engine. This implementation uses over-subtraction method for spectral subtraction. The noise signal does not affect the speech signal uniformly over the whole spectrum. A nonlinear multi-band Bark scale frequency spacing approach was proposed to reduce colored noise. Simulations showed a better quality in terms of Itakura Saito distance and perceptual evaluation of quality for the enhanced speech.
